What Are High-Quality Leads?


Before diving into strategies, it's important to understand what a high-quality lead actually means.

A high-quality lead is a potential customer who:

  • Has a genuine interest in your product or service

  • Matches your target audience profile

  • Has the budget to purchase

  • Is more likely to convert into a paying customer


Unlike low-intent traffic, high-quality leads require less nurturing and often result in higher sales and revenue.

1. Conduct Thorough Keyword Research


Keyword research is the foundation of every successful Google Ads campaign.

Target keywords that indicate strong buying intent rather than informational intent.

Examples of High-Intent Keywords



Focus on:

  • Commercial intent keywords

  • Transactional keywords

  • Long-tail keywords

  • Local keywords


Avoid broad keywords that attract irrelevant traffic and waste ad spend.

Recommended Keyword Research Tools



  • Google Keyword Planner

  • SEMrush

  • Ahrefs

  • Ubersuggest

  • Google Trends


Using the right keyword strategy helps improve Quality Score, reduce cost per click (CPC), and generate better leads.

2. Create Highly Targeted Ad Campaigns


Many advertisers make the mistake of grouping unrelated keywords into one campaign.

Instead, create tightly themed ad groups based on specific services, products, or customer needs.

Example


If you run a digital marketing agency:

Campaign 1: SEO Services

  • SEO agency

  • Local SEO services

  • SEO consultant


Campaign 2: Google Ads Services

  • Google Ads management

  • PPC management company

  • Paid advertising agency


Campaign 3: Social Media Marketing

  • Facebook advertising

  • Instagram marketing agency

  • Social media management


This structure improves ad relevance and increases click-through rates (CTR).

4. Optimize Landing Pages for Conversions


Driving traffic is only half the battle. Your landing page must convert visitors into leads.

A high-converting landing page should include:

Clear Headline


Your headline should match the message in your ad.

Strong Value Proposition


Explain why customers should choose your business over competitors.

Lead Capture Form


Keep forms short and simple.

Ask only for essential information:

  • Name

  • Email

  • Phone Number

  • Business Name


Trust Signals


Include:

  • Customer testimonials

  • Reviews

  • Certifications

  • Awards

  • Case studies


Mobile Optimization


Since a large percentage of users browse on mobile devices, ensure fast loading times and responsive design.

An optimized landing page significantly improves lead generation conversion rates.

5. Use Negative Keywords Strategically


Negative keywords prevent your ads from showing for irrelevant searches.

For example, if you sell premium marketing services, you may want to exclude terms like:

  • Free

  • Cheap

  • Tutorial

  • Course

  • Jobs


Benefits include:

  • Higher-quality traffic

  • Reduced wasted ad spend

  • Improved campaign efficiency

  • Better lead quality


Regularly review search term reports and update your negative keyword list.

6. Implement Audience Targeting


Google Ads offers advanced audience targeting features that help you reach users most likely to convert.

Audience Types


In-Market Audiences


People actively researching products or services.

Remarketing Audiences


Users who previously visited your website.

Customer Match


Upload customer email lists for targeted advertising.

Similar Audiences


Reach users with characteristics similar to your existing customers.

Combining keyword targeting with audience targeting improves lead quality and conversion performance.

7. Leverage Google Ads Extensions


Ad extensions provide additional information and increase ad visibility.

Important Extensions


Call Extensions


Allow users to call directly from your ad.

Location Extensions


Display your business location.

Sitelink Extensions


Direct users to specific pages on your website.

Callout Extensions


Highlight unique benefits.

Examples:

  • Free Consultation

  • 24/7 Support

  • Certified Experts

  • Proven Results


Extensions improve click-through rates and create more opportunities for lead generation.

8. Track Conversions Accurately


Without proper tracking, it's impossible to know which campaigns generate high-quality leads.

Set up:

  • Google Ads Conversion Tracking

  • Google Analytics 4 (GA4)

  • Call Tracking

  • Form Submission Tracking


Track metrics such as:

  • Cost Per Lead (CPL)

  • Conversion Rate

  • Cost Per Acquisition (CPA)

  • Return on Ad Spend (ROAS)


Data-driven decisions help optimize campaigns for better results.

9. Use Smart Bidding Strategies


Google's machine learning capabilities can help improve campaign performance.

Popular bidding strategies include:

Maximize Conversions


Automatically generates as many conversions as possible within your budget.

Target CPA


Optimizes bids to achieve a specific cost per acquisition.

Target ROAS


Focuses on maximizing return on ad spend.

Smart bidding works best when sufficient conversion data is available.
